What makes Ft Well worth pipes unique

Homes here are a mix of periods and dirts. If you live in Fairmount or Mistletoe Levels, original actors iron and galvanized lines still snake through some walls and crawlspaces. Newer construct in Alliance and far west use PVC and PEX with much less tradition migraines, however the soil does not respect your closing day. North Texas clay increases when it is wet and contracts when it is dry. Over a decade of periods, that activity tensions structures and shifts lines. Piece leaks are not rare, they become part of the landscape. A seasoned plumber in Ft Worth understands to look for structure motion prior to gluing a fast fix to a reoccuring problem.

Weather shapes our emergency situations. That February freeze in 2021 instructed the entire city how copper in uninsulated outside walls reacts to solitary number evenings. Summertime is a various monster, with irrigation systems and hot water heater burning the midnight oil. Tornados roll in hard, seamless gutters overflow, and origins quest for every drop in clay. Sewage system backups increase during or after heavy rainfalls. A neighborhood plumber in Fort Worth has actually lived these cycles and sets vans up appropriately, warmth tape and insulation in winter season, jetters and electronic camera rigs all set when the ground is wet.

Permits and code issue, also when water is an inch deep. The Texas State Board of Plumbing Inspectors licenses plumbing technicians, and the City of Ft Worth expects licenses on particular work such as hot water heater replacement, re-pipes, and gas line modifications. A certified plumber in Fort Well worth will certainly stroll you through what is urgent tonight and what calls for a permit tomorrow. Excellent professionals do not conceal behind emergencies to skip paperwork. They series the job so your home is risk-free currently and certified later.

What is immediate and what can wait a few hours

A real emergency situation is a scenario that runs the risk of prompt damage, safety and security, or loss of vital service. A fractured supply line, bathroom overruning right into a downstairs ceiling, gas smell near a furnace closet, a sewer backup that will not quit, or a hot water heater that is proactively leaking, those are emergencies. A sluggish drip under a sink with a pail capturing it, possibly not. The distinction is not academic. Emergency situation rates run higher forever reasons, overtime labor and dispatch costs. A Pipes Company Ft Well worth homeowners can trust will certainly tell you plainly when a damp towel and a shutoff valve can get a few hours until normal rates kick in.

Here is a general rule from years in the field. If water is scooting and you can not quit it by closing a close-by shutoff, or if you scent gas, you remain in emergency territory. If you can quit the trouble with a local shutoff or the major, and the location is secure and completely dry, you can likely schedule for the early morning. That judgment saves you money without wagering with your home.

First steps before the plumber arrives

Those very first mins make a decision just how much damages spreads. Every homeowner and property manager ought to know the place of the primary shutoff, the hot water heater shutoff, and the gas meter valve. If you do not, stroll the property in daytime and locate them. Tag them. You do not wish to discover during a 3 a.m. Shuffle with water lapping at your ankles.

    Kill the water at the resource, start with a regional valve under a sink or commode, then make use of the major shutoff at the visual or where the line goes into your home if needed. For gas odors, evacuate, do not make use of electric buttons, call the gas company emergency line, then your plumber. Shut off the hot water heater's chilly supply if it is leaking, and switch over the heater control to off, gas or electric. Protect what you can, relocate carpets, electronics, and furnishings, and start wiping or damp vacuuming to maintain water out of walls. Take fast pictures and brief videos, particularly if you want to submit insurance policy later.

These steps do not deal with anything. They quit the clock on additional damages, which is often the difference in between a nuisance and a remodel.

How to recognize a qualified emergency situation plumber in Fort Worth

Response time matters, yet it is not the whole story. I would rather wait 30 additional mins for a team with the appropriate parts than watch someone make three journeys to the supply home. When you look for plumbing technicians near me in a panic, reduce just sufficient to check a couple of essentials.

Start with licensing and insurance. Fort Well worth Plumbers need to be licensed by the state, and credible companies will list license numbers on their internet sites and trucks. Ask for proof of general liability and employees' payment. If a technology gets harmed on your home or a fixing triggers water harm a week later on, you desire a company that can make it right. An accredited plumber in Fort Well worth will certainly not be reluctant to give documentation.

Gear tells a story. For emergency pipes fixing in Ft Well worth, well geared up vans lug press devices for copper, PEX installations, repair service clamps, growth storage tanks, hot water heater controls, and usual valve dimensions. Sewage system backups need electronic camera assessment and frequently a jetter instead of simply a drainpipe serpent. Slab leak medical diagnosis asks for electronic listening gear and static screening tools. If you call and the dispatcher can not confirm that the team lugs greater than a wrench and a smile, maintain calling.

Look for transparency on rates. No person can estimate an excellent number view undetected. Still, you need to obtain a clear framework, after hours analysis charge, hourly or flat price technique, components markup ranges, and what counts as an additional trip cost. In Fort Worth, emergency premiums usually run 1.25 to 2.0 times standard rates, depending upon time and day. After midnight on a vacation sits at the high end. A trustworthy plumbing services Ft Worth carrier will describe this without pressure.

Communication is a skill, not fluff. When a technology gets here, they need to pause ten seconds to pay attention to your description, after that ask sharp questions. Where did it begin, what valves have you closed, what altered just recently, any type of current remodels. An excellent emergency situation plumber in Fort Worth approaches your house like a detective, not a demolition crew.

Residential and business demands are not identical

A household plumber in Fort Worth sees a lot of hot water heater, pipe bibs, kitchen area sinks, and aging cast iron. A commercial plumber in Ft Worth deals with grease traps, roof drains pipes, multi story risers, firelines, and occupant enhancements. Feedback protocols vary. A dining establishment with a backed up major during supper solution needs a team acquainted with wellness division guidelines and grease waste systems, typically with after hours cleanup to prevent a shutdown. A retail store on Camp Bowie may require night job to keep consumers out of a cordoned area.

If you manage industrial room, pick a companion prior to you need one. Stroll them with your structure's shutoffs and gain access to points. Ask just how they handle restricted spaces, hot job permits, and after hours control with protection. Emergency situation plumbing repair in Fort Worth goes smoother when badged contractors already have gain access to and vendor condition with residential property management.

Reading quotes without needing a translator

In the warm of a dilemma, strange line products accumulate. Try to separate labor, materials, and tools. A fair quote for a burst line in a wall surface will certainly show time to open and shut the wall surface, time to repair the line, and product costs. If there is drywall or ceramic tile work, you need to see whether that is consisted of or referred to an additional profession. On sewage system clogs, some business utilize a flat rate for cable television cleaning and a different cost for camera evaluation and locating. Jetting typically has a per hour minimum as a result of setup time.

Watch for vague phrases that leave room for debates later on. Much better language resembles this, "Replace 15 feet of 3 quarter inch copper from hot water heater to manifold, including two sphere shutoffs and insulation, pressure test to 80 psi." Less helpful language appears like, "Repair pipeline in garage." Specifics safeguard both sides.

Pricing context you can in fact use

Fort Worth is affordable, with loads of well-known names and independent drivers. You will see a spread, however certain patterns repeat. The majority of respectable companies charge a dispatch or analysis fee that is credited toward the repair service. Emergency costs generally range from 95 to 195 throughout nights and weekend breaks, and higher late night. Hourly rates for accredited techs with a fully equipped truck usually land in between 120 and 200 during normal hours, higher after hours. Level rates prevail for known jobs like wax ring substitutes or angle stop swaps, and you pay a premium for guaranteed after hours arrival.

Parts markups are not a method, they maintain stock on the vehicle so you do not wait two hours while someone drives to a supply home. That said, a 200 percent markup on an asset part increases brows. Request for quality if a line thing really feels out of proportion. A straightforward Plumbing Firm Fort Well worth homeowners advise will certainly describe the why without defensiveness.

Red flags that cost you later

Every profession has its indication. If a quote appears on a piece of scratch pad without any certificate number or company address, pass. If a tech refuses to attempt a shutoff at the meter since it may break, yet wants to open up walls promptly, that is in reverse. If a business pushes a full house re-pipe as the only remedy without showing you where leakages are happening, obtain a second opinion. If a drainpipe cleaner claims your actors iron must be replaced yet can not create a camera video, request for proof. Great Ft Well worth Plumbers show their work.

How pros approach pipes troubleshooting in Fort Worth

Speed does not suggest presuming. It indicates using a sequence. On a presumed piece leak, for instance, I isolate the cold and hot systems and test them independently. The majority of slab leakages below take place on hot lines because of growth and corrosion at contact points with rebar or rough concrete. If stress holds on the cool yet not the warm, I then make use of electronic boosting to hunt the leakage course, often incorporated with thermal imaging. Breaking concrete comes last, not first.

For sewage system back-ups, I begin with a wire to open up circulation and after that run a cam to determine why it obstructed. In our clay dirts, root intrusion at clay to PVC shifts prevails for older lines, while stubborn belly drooping that catches solids turns up in newer tracts with poorly compressed trenches. Jetting removes oil and soft origins better than a cable. If I see a duplicated problem place, I mark it from the surface. That way, if a repair service is needed, your landscape team is not guessing where to dig.

With hot water heater, code conformity matters as long as function. T&P safety valve should discharge to a safe area and not uphill. Pan drains pipes must really drain pipes. In garages, altitude and seismic strapping might use depending upon the setup. Gas links need sediment traps. I have actually seen heating systems changed quick in emergency situations, only to uncover venting that backdrafts carbon monoxide right into an attic. A certified plumber in Fort Well worth knows neighborhood examiners and will not reduce that corner.

Gas leaks are no compromise. If a gas line stops working a static test, I isolate sections, soap examination fittings, and change doubtful sections as opposed to piling thread sealant until it appears great. Utility business take care of the meter side. On the home side, do not let any person relight appliances without validating draft and clearances.

Two quick instance studies that mirror typical calls

A household in Tanglewood woke to a drenched living-room rug, but no visible leakage. The water was cozy, and the stress seemed weak. We closed the hot water shutoff at the heater and the pooling quit. That aimed straight to a hot side piece leak. Pressure reading validated a drop only on the hot. We made use of acoustic listening and located the loudest point near a cooking area peninsula. As opposed to jackhammer ceramic tile in the middle of the room, we re-routed the warm line expenses with the attic room and down a chase, shielded it, and left the slab pipeline deserted. 5 hours on website, very same day. The homeowner avoided a dust storm and a floor tile nightmare.

At a coffee shop off Magnolia, the toilets backed up two times in one month. The proprietor had spent for snaking both times. This time we cabled to open up circulation, after that ran a cam. Oil from the kitchen area was layer the line before it reached the city tap. The structure did not have a correctly sized oil interceptor. We jetted the line to restore full diameter and revealed the proprietor the video. They installed a properly sized interceptor and placed a simple filter step into nighttime closing. No backups for a year and counting.

Building a connection prior to the emergency

People think of plumbing professionals as firefighters, call when there is smoke. The smarter play is to select your team before something bursts. Set up a brief walkthrough. Inquire to situate and identify shutoffs, check your hot water heater pan and drain, inspect subjected piping, and scope a cleanout if you have actually had sluggish drains. Little adjustments pay off, shielding a vulnerable line, replacing weak supply pipes with knotted stainless, exchanging corroded angle stops for quarter turn shutoffs, including a development storage tank on a shut system.

When your https://devinybby679.bearsfanteamshop.com/from-leaks-to-lifesavers-how-to-choose-the-right-emergency-situation-plumber-in-ft-well-worth-1 pipes act, that plumber gains your trust for bigger choices. And when you do need emergency situation plumbing repair work in Ft Worth, you are not negotiating with strangers at midnight. You are calling someone that already understands your house.

Frequently Asked Questions about Plumbers


How much does a plumber charge per hour in Texas?

Plumbers in Texas typically charge between $45 and $150 per hour depending on experience, complexity of the work, and location. Emergency or after-hours calls often cost more, sometimes up to $200 per hour. Rates may also vary between residential and commercial jobs.

How much would a plumber charge for 3 hours?

For a three-hour job, a plumber in Texas could charge between $135 and $450 at standard hourly rates. Additional fees may apply for emergency service, travel, or materials. Some plumbers may also offer flat rates for specific tasks.

What do local plumbers charge?

Local plumbers usually charge hourly rates ranging from $50 to $120 for standard service calls. Costs depend on the type of work, time of day, and the plumberโ€™s experience. Travel fees or minimum service charges may also apply.

Is it cheaper to hire a local plumber?

Hiring a local plumber can be more cost-effective because it often reduces travel fees and allows for competitive pricing. Local plumbers may also offer quicker response times. However, rates vary widely, so it is important to compare several options.

Is it normal for a plumber to charge for a quote?

Yes, some plumbers charge a fee for a detailed on-site estimate, especially for larger or complex projects. The quote fee may sometimes be applied toward the total cost if you proceed with the service. Simple phone or online estimates are typically free.

What is the most common plumbing repair?

The most common plumbing repair is fixing leaky faucets or pipes. Other frequent issues include clogged drains, running toilets, and water heater malfunctions. These repairs are typically minor but can prevent more serious damage if addressed promptly.

What is the average pay for a plumber in Texas?

The average annual salary for a plumber in Texas is approximately $55,000 to $65,000. Pay varies by experience, location, certifications, and whether the plumber works in residential, commercial, or industrial settings. Union membership or specialized skills can increase earning potential.

What is the highest paid type of plumber?

Industrial or commercial plumbers, especially those working in oil, gas, or chemical facilities, tend to earn the highest wages. Specialized plumbers who handle medical gas systems or complex pipefitting also earn above average salaries. Experience and certifications significantly affect pay.

What issues do plumbers fix?

Plumbers fix a wide range of issues including leaks, clogs, pipe corrosion, water heater failures, and broken fixtures. They also handle sewer line repairs, sump pump installation, and plumbing for new construction. Regular maintenance and inspections are often performed to prevent major problems.

How much does a plumber charge for a day rate?

Plumbers may charge between $400 and $1,000 for a full day, depending on the complexity of the job and location. Day rates are more common for commercial or large residential projects. Materials and emergency fees are typically separate from the day rate.

What is the minimum charge for a plumber?

The minimum service charge for a plumber in Texas usually ranges from $75 to $150. This covers basic travel and labor for small jobs. Larger or more complex jobs will be billed at standard hourly rates or flat fees.

How do I know if I'm overpaying a plumber?

Compare multiple quotes and check average local rates to determine fair pricing. Ask for itemized estimates to understand labor, materials, and additional fees. Researching plumber reviews and verifying licensing can also help ensure you are paying a reasonable rate.
